Jay Electronica airs Kendrick Lamar and 50 Cent diss “The Curse Of Mayweather”
Jay Electronica has released new track "The Curse Of Mayweather", which places the New Orleans rapper's crosshairs over Kendrick Lamar and 50 Cent.
Both Electronica and Lamar guested on Big Seans' 2013 show-stopper "Control (HOF)", which saw Lamar call out basically every major name in rap - including Jay Electronica.
Apparently Electronica's not too happy - still - and last week he told Periscope: “Kendrick is my son. Kendrick is my baby. Kendrick wishes that he could be me.”
The new song also hits out at 50 Cent, but Kendrick gets the main treatment: “‘He’s got 11 Grammy nominations, ya’ll not equal / man, fuck these white people / my grandmother died at 82, scrubbing floors / and niggas still running around, begging for awards.”
